Couple starts new life in Shenzhen
Latest Updated by 2004-08-27 09:08:07

American couple Carol and Mike Neeland, both teachers at Shekou International School (SIS), started work with the school about a month ago.

Both veteran teachers, they met and married when they worked at an international school in Barcelona, Spain. "Barcelona will always be special," Carol said. They had returned to that city four times since they left.

The couple also taught in an American school in Taipei for five years. Comparing Shenzhen with Taipei, they said Shenzhen was much greener, quieter and with less traffic. Nevertheless, the couple has hardly gone beyond Shekou and has yet to see other parts of Shenzhen.

They also said they had wanted to work in a smaller school, pointing out that the Taipei school was much bigger than SIS with more than 2,000 students. They said they liked the small expatriate community in Shekou which felt like a family.

"Here we know everyone," said Carol. They have two children, one 18 months old and the other 4 years old. They want to work in Shenzhen for five years, the maximum time a teacher is allowed to teach at SIS.
